Summary and Scoring Galactic Assault gets its name and setting from a Soviet SciFi book by Arkady and Boris Strugastsky. As a game, it's firmly related to M.A.N. 2. Both are developed by Wargaming.net, both are turn-based strategy games using the same engine, and due to that they share more than a passing resemblance to each other. Now I'm willing to admit upfront that I have never played M.A.N. 2, but it appears that Galactic Assault is basically a single player oriented version, with a new setting, new campaign, and new units all developed on top of the same game engine.

Turn based games, such as Galactic Assault are far too rare on the PC these days. I personally have recently used Advance Wars: Dual Strike on the Nintendo DS for my turn based strategy fix, and in many ways Galactic Assault (and M.A.N. 2) remind me a bit of Advance Wars - both are turn-based, both have a mix of unit types you have to combine and position correctly and both use pre-set units with the ability to recruit some extra troops during combat. But while there are similarities, there are also plenty of differences.
